What is HS Code 840999?

HS code 840999 classifies parts specifically designed for compression-ignition internal combustion engines, commonly known as diesel and semi-diesel engines. This HS code falls under Chapter 84 (Nuclear reactors, boilers, machinery and mechanical appliances) and covers a broad range of engine components essential for the operation, maintenance, and repair of diesel-powered vehicles, industrial equipment, marine vessels, and power generators.

Compression-ignition engines operate by compressing air to a high enough temperature that when fuel is injected, it auto-ignites without the need for spark plugs. This technology is widely used in commercial trucks, buses, construction machinery, agricultural equipment, ships, and stationary power plants. The parts under HS 840999 are critical to keeping these engines running efficiently and meeting stringent emission standards.

Products Covered Under HS Code 840999

HS code 840999 encompasses a comprehensive range of components used in diesel and semi-diesel engines. Below are the key product categories imported under this classification:

Engine Blocks (Cylinder Blocks)

The engine block is the core structural component of a diesel engine, housing the cylinders where combustion takes place. Engine blocks for compression-ignition engines are typically made of cast iron or aluminium alloy to withstand the high pressures and temperatures of diesel combustion. Turkey imports significant volumes of engine blocks for both OEM assembly and aftermarket replacement.

Cylinder Heads

Cylinder heads sit atop the engine block and seal the combustion chambers. They contain intake and exhaust valves, fuel injector openings, and often the camshaft in overhead cam designs. Diesel cylinder heads must endure extreme cylinder pressures, making them precision-engineered components. Imported cylinder heads serve both vehicle manufacturers and engine rebuilders in Turkey.

Pistons and Piston Rings

Pistons convert the force of expanding combustion gases into mechanical energy transmitted through the connecting rod to the crankshaft. Diesel pistons are reinforced to handle higher compression ratios compared to petrol engines. Piston rings provide the critical seal between the piston and cylinder wall, preventing gas leakage and controlling oil consumption. These are among the most frequently replaced diesel engine components.

Crankshafts

The crankshaft is a vital rotating component that converts the reciprocating motion of pistons into rotational motion. Diesel crankshafts are forged from high-strength steel to withstand heavy loads and torsional forces. They are precision-balanced and include main bearing journals, connecting rod journals, and counterweights. Turkey imports crankshafts for commercial vehicle production, marine engines, and industrial power units.

Fuel Injectors and Injection Pumps

Fuel injection systems are the heart of modern diesel engines, precisely delivering fuel at extremely high pressures directly into the combustion chamber. Common rail injectors, unit injectors, and rotary/distributor injection pumps are critical components that directly impact engine performance, fuel efficiency, and emission levels. Turkey imports advanced fuel injection components from leading global manufacturers.

Turbochargers and Superchargers

Turbochargers use exhaust gas energy to compress intake air, significantly boosting engine power and efficiency. Almost all modern diesel engines are turbocharged. Variable geometry turbochargers (VGT) and twin-turbo systems are increasingly common. Turkey imports turbochargers for automotive OEM production, fleet maintenance, and aftermarket replacement from major suppliers.

Gaskets and Seals

Gaskets and seals are essential for preventing leaks of oil, coolant, and combustion gases within the diesel engine. Head gaskets, oil pan gaskets, intake manifold gaskets, valve cover gaskets, and various O-rings are routinely replaced during engine maintenance and overhaul. Multi-layer steel (MLS) head gaskets for diesel engines are particularly important high-value import items.

Engine Bearings

Engine bearings reduce friction between moving parts in the diesel engine. Main bearings support the crankshaft, connecting rod bearings link the crankshaft to pistons, and thrust bearings control axial movement. Diesel engine bearings must handle higher loads than petrol engine bearings due to greater combustion pressures. Turkey imports these precision components from specialized bearing manufacturers worldwide.

Important: HS code 840999 specifically covers parts for compression-ignition (diesel) engines only. Parts for spark-ignition (petrol/gasoline) engines fall under a different HS code classification. Accurate classification is essential for correct customs duty assessment and trade compliance.

Turkey Import Data for HS Code 840999

Turkey is one of the world's major importers of diesel engine parts, driven by its large automotive manufacturing sector, commercial vehicle production, and extensive industrial and agricultural machinery fleet. The country has a significant domestic engine manufacturing base, including factories operated by global brands such as Ford Otosan, Mercedes-Benz Turk, and CNH Industrial, all of which rely on imported components.

Key highlights of Turkey's HS 840999 import data include:

  • Strong demand growth: Imports of diesel engine parts have grown steadily, reflecting Turkey's expanding commercial vehicle and machinery production capacity.
  • Diverse supplier base: Turkey sources engine parts from over 80 countries, with the EU and Asia as dominant supply regions.
  • OEM vs aftermarket split: A significant portion of imports goes to OEM assembly lines, while a substantial aftermarket segment serves vehicle maintenance and engine overhaul workshops.
  • High-value imports: Fuel injection systems, turbochargers, and electronic engine control components represent the highest-value import categories within HS 840999.

Customs Duty and Import Regulations for HS 840999

Importing diesel engine parts into Turkey under HS code 840999 involves several duty and regulatory considerations:

Customs Duty Rates

The standard customs duty for HS 840999 in Turkey typically ranges from 0% to 6.5%. The exact rate depends on the specific component type and the exporting country. Under the EU-Turkey Customs Union, parts imported from EU member states generally qualify for duty-free treatment. Parts from countries with which Turkey has free trade agreements (FTAs) may also benefit from reduced or zero duty rates.

Additional Taxes

In addition to customs duty, importers must account for VAT (20%), which is calculated on the CIF value plus customs duty. Depending on the specific use case, Special Consumption Tax (SCT) may also apply to certain automotive components. Stamp duty and other administrative fees may be levied during the customs clearance process.

Compliance Requirements

Importers of diesel engine parts must comply with Turkish customs regulations, including proper HS code classification, accurate valuation, and submission of required documentation such as commercial invoices, packing lists, bills of lading, certificates of origin, and conformity certificates (where applicable). CE marking and emission compliance certifications may be required for certain engine components.
